Reporting as Eligible: Packers’ future endeavors and coaching hires

Mike and Shawn are gone, but will their replacements improve things?

Several Acme Packing Company contributors have joined forces for a Packers-focused podcast: Reporting As Eligible. If you’ve ever wondered what Paul Noonan, Rcon14, or Matub sound like in real life, tune in as they join JR Radcliffe of the Milwaukee Journal-Sentinel for discussion and banter about the Packers and whatever else is going on out there.


Paul, JR, and Matub wrap up the season in a nice little bow by discussing the potential replacements for the deposed Mike Pettine, with special attention on Ejiro Evero, Jim Leonhard, Jerry Gray, and Wade Phillips, even though we know it won’t be the last of the names on that list. Paul discusses the difference between Leonhard and Pettine in Collision Low Crossers, Matt touches on why Kris Richard was not one of our favorites, and boy, does Maurice Drayton have his work cut out for him.

The guys also answer tons of questions and posit hypotheticals about alternate worlds where the Packers did make the Super Bowl, a potential Aaron Rodgers extension, what — if any — free agents will be retained, and Big Little Lies.
